Enjoy the great outdoors

If, like my children and me, you enjoy walks in the countryside and outdoor activities, there are plenty of options to choose from. To name but a few: a donkey ride in Gigean (with good walking shoes), a journey back to prehistoric times at the Dinosaur Museum and Park in Mèze, or a visit to the Bouzigues farm and zoo.

In the summer, do join in the walks and activities organised by the CPIE du Bassin de Thau – the whole family will love it! On the programme: exploring the area’s most characteristic spots and encountering fascinating species and landscapes. These walks are also a chance to discover fascinating local trades and sample regional specialities. Educational and fun – the best of both worlds!


Broaden your horizons

Are you more into culture and heritage? Then head to the Thau Lagoon Museum in Bouzigues, the Villa-Loupian Gallo-Roman Museum, or the Ancient Mediterranean Garden in Balaruc-les-Bains! These museums also offer fun workshops where you can spend quality time with your children and take your creations home with you.


Rediscover your inner child!

What could be more fun than a life-size treasure hunt with the family? Just like us, explore Valmagne Abbey and enjoy a unique experience where you’ll be immersed in a fantastical story, searching for treasure in the abbey’s secret corners… We rounded off our day with a meal at the abbey inn, sampling wines from the vineyard and produce from the kitchen garden – we loved it!
